Q: Is 3,205,670 a Prime Number?
A: No, 3,205,670 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 3205670 can be evenly divided by 1 2 5 10 13 26 65 130 24,659 49,318 123,295 246,590 320,567 641,134 1,602,835 and 3,205,670, with no remainder.
Since 3,205,670 cannot be divided by just 1 and 3,205,670, it is not a prime number.
